The Origin and Concept of G+
To understand Unbanned G+, we must revisit the history of Google+ (G+).
- Launched: June 2011 by Google
- Purpose: Compete with Facebook and Twitter
- Features: Circles, Hangouts, Communities, and Collections
- Shutdown: April 2019 (due to low usage and security vulnerabilities)
After its shutdown, enthusiasts and developers began recreating G+ experiences through private servers, open-source projects, and custom applications—hence the term “Unbanned G+.”
Some of these versions aim to preserve nostalgia, while others provide modernized interfaces with AI-driven community features.

How Unbanned G+ Works
Unbanned G+ platforms or applications function through alternative hosting methods and open-source architecture.
1. Private or Decentralized Hosting
Many unbanned G+ projects are hosted on independent servers. This ensures that no single corporation can take them down.
2. Open-Source Frameworks
Developers rebuild G+ features using open-source tools like:
- Mastodon frameworks
- ActivityPub protocols
- Custom G+ inspired UIs
3. Proxy or VPN Access
In regions where platforms are banned, users access Unbanned G+ through VPNs, proxies, or mirror sites.
